2874646
0xda9277612d930f0d0b16be95139d3a451075647b0c92bf2b55e2aa262c99239c
Transactions0
Height2874646
Confirmations10594671
Timestamp888 days 16 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x06fd4ad80a6726d0
Bits
Difficulty0xd29d433